The Importance Of Valutazione Delle Opere D’arte

valutazione delle opere d’arte, or the evaluation of artwork, plays a crucial role in the art world. Whether it be determining the value of a piece for insurance purposes, assessing its authenticity, or simply understanding its cultural significance, the process of evaluating artwork is essential for art collectors, dealers, historians, and enthusiasts alike.

One of the key aspects of valutazione delle opere d’arte is determining the authenticity of a piece. With the rise of art forgeries and counterfeit works in recent years, it has become increasingly important for experts to carefully examine and authenticate artwork. This process often involves in-depth research, provenance analysis, and scientific testing to verify the origins and materials of a piece. By ensuring the authenticity of artwork, collectors can avoid purchasing fraudulent pieces and maintain the integrity of their collections.

Another important aspect of valutazione delle opere d’arte is assessing the value of artwork. The value of a piece can be influenced by a variety of factors, including its provenance, condition, rarity, and the artist’s reputation. Art appraisers and experts use their knowledge of the art market, industry trends, and auction results to determine the fair market value of a piece. This valuation is crucial for insurance purposes, sales transactions, and estate planning, as it provides an accurate representation of the artwork’s worth.
